Explanation:</h3>
<em>Todd's paralysis is neurological condition that presents as a period of paralysis following a seizure. It's also called Todd's paresis or postictal paresis. This period of temporary weakness in your body can last for a few seconds, a few minutes, or several hours. The paralysis can be partial or complete.</em>

Explanation:
Patrick Henry, born in May 1736 was an American attorney and orator who served as governor of Virginia from 1776 to 1779 and from 1784 to 1786. He was a renowned anti-federalist who did not support the ratification of the United States Constitution because he felt the constitution was putting excessive powers in the hands of a national government. He declined the role given to him as a delegate at the 1787 constitutional convention that took place at the old Pennsylvania State House in Philadelphia
